A camel pursue an elephant and takes 5 leaps for every 7 leaps of the elephant, but 6 leaps of elephant are equal to 3 leaps of camel. What is the ratio of speed of camel and elephant?

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

Ratio of speed of camel and elephant
5/3 : 7/5 = 5/3 xx 15 = 25 : 21
